A distinctive piece of Kingston history, thoughtfully restored & ready for its next chapter. Built in 1889, this property occupies a rare triple lot in downtown Kingston, w/extensive on-site parking—an increasingly uncommon asset in the transit-oriented core. Highly visible from the ferry, its just steps from local shops, dining & village amenities, w/expansive views of Puget Sound & Mt. Rainier. The existing building offers a remarkable foundation for hospitality, dining, or gathering, w/a commercial kitchen, welcoming lobby, dining area, lounge/bar, 3 bedrooms & 2 bathrooms. Multiple decks & covered porches extend the spaces outdoors, while a garden patio provides an inviting setting for outdoor dining, entertaining, or events. The grounds feature distinguished gardens designed by renowned horticulturist Dan Hinkley, creating a lush, established landscape that complements the property’s historic character. Beyond its current configuration, the rare triple-lot footprint creates compelling potential for a variety of future uses, including a restaurant, café, bar, boutique inn, B&B, residence, or thoughtfully conceived multi-family or commercial project, subject to applicable zoning & approvals.
